[samba-jp:19348] Re: Sambaサーバ上のMS Officeファイルを閉じるとセッションが切れる
YUKI
yuki006 @ gmail.com
2007年 3月 16日 (金) 17:58:31 JST
お世話になっております。YUKIです。
小田切様、ご返信ありがとうございます。
本日ようやくsmb.conf変更後の検証がとれましたので、ご報告させていただきます。
> 自分でソースからコンパイルしたようですが、どうやりましたか?
オプションを全くつけずに
$ configure
$ make
# make install
を行いました。
> ログを見るとPDCとして設定してあるような感じですが、
> 先日のメールについているsmb.confではStandAloneのようです?
WindowsマシンはDCにはしておらず、スタンドアロン構成です。
> smb.confの場所はどこですか?
/usr/local/samba/lib/smb.confに配置してあります。
> 古いオリジナルのSamba3.0.10とソースからいれたSamba3.0.24が混在して
> 動いてしまっているとか?
# /etc/init.d/smb stop
# /etc/init.d/winbind stop
で最初からインストールされているSambaを停止した後に、
# /usr/local/samba/sbin/smbd -D
# /usr/local/samba/sbin/nmbd -D
# /usr/local/samba/sbin/winbindd -B
で明示的に新しいバージョンのものを動かしております。
> この設定動いてますか?
ご指摘ありがとうございます。一度見直します。
とりあえず[homes]セクションを
[homes]
read only = No
browseable = No
だけで試してみましたが、やはり再現してしまいました。
> あとログレベルは3ぐらいでとってみてください。
ログレベルを3に変更し、現象を発生させたときのログを以下に
記載させていただきます。(元は20000行以上ありますので抜粋しております)
○[ファイル名を指定して実行]で"<SambaサーバIPアドレス>"実行 〜
現象発生(セッション切断)までのログです。
○Windowsマシン名:HOGE(192.168.1.1) SambaログインID:hogehoge
○Sambaサーバ名:SMB_HOGE(192.168.1.10)
[2007/03/16 15:51:04, 3] auth/auth.c:check_ntlm_password(221)
check_ntlm_password: Checking password for unmapped user
[HOGE]\[Administrator]@[HOGE] with the new password interface
[2007/03/16 15:51:04, 3] auth/auth.c:check_ntlm_password(224)
check_ntlm_password: mapped user is: [SMB_HOGE]\[Administrator]@[HOGE]
[2007/03/16 15:51:04, 3] smbd/sec_ctx.c:push_sec_ctx(208)
push_sec_ctx(0, 0) : sec_ctx_stack_ndx = 1
[2007/03/16 15:51:04, 3] smbd/uid.c:push_conn_ctx(345)
push_conn_ctx(0) : conn_ctx_stack_ndx = 0
[2007/03/16 15:51:04, 3] smbd/sec_ctx.c:set_sec_ctx(241)
setting sec ctx (0, 0) - sec_ctx_stack_ndx = 1
[2007/03/16 15:51:04, 3] smbd/sec_ctx.c:pop_sec_ctx(339)
pop_sec_ctx (0, 0) - sec_ctx_stack_ndx = 0
[2007/03/16 15:51:04, 3] auth/auth_sam.c:check_sam_security(281)
check_sam_security: Couldn't find user 'Administrator' in passdb.
[2007/03/16 15:51:04, 2] auth/auth.c:check_ntlm_password(319)
check_ntlm_password: Authentication for user [Administrator] ->
[Administrator] FAILED with error NT_STATUS_NO_SUCH_USER
[2007/03/16 15:51:04, 3] smbd/error.c:error_packet(146)
error packet at smbd/sesssetup.c(99) cmd=115 (SMBsesssetupX)
NT_STATUS_LOGON_FAILURE
[2007/03/16 15:51:04, 3] smbd/process.c:timeout_processing(1359)
timeout_processing: End of file from client (client has disconnected).
[2007/03/16 15:51:04, 3] smbd/sec_ctx.c:set_sec_ctx(241)
setting sec ctx (0, 0) - sec_ctx_stack_ndx = 0
[2007/03/16 15:51:04, 3] smbd/connection.c:yield_connection(69)
Yielding connection to
[2007/03/16 15:51:04, 3] smbd/server.c:exit_server_common(675)
Server exit (normal exit)
[2007/03/16 15:51:05, 3] auth/auth.c:check_ntlm_password(221)
check_ntlm_password: Checking password for unmapped user
[HOGE]\[Administrator]@[HOGE] with the new password interface
[2007/03/16 15:51:05, 3] auth/auth.c:check_ntlm_password(224)
check_ntlm_password: mapped user is: [SMB_HOGE]\[Administrator]@[HOGE]
[2007/03/16 15:51:05, 3] smbd/sec_ctx.c:push_sec_ctx(208)
push_sec_ctx(0, 0) : sec_ctx_stack_ndx = 1
[2007/03/16 15:51:05, 3] smbd/uid.c:push_conn_ctx(345)
push_conn_ctx(0) : conn_ctx_stack_ndx = 0
[2007/03/16 15:51:05, 3] smbd/sec_ctx.c:set_sec_ctx(241)
setting sec ctx (0, 0) - sec_ctx_stack_ndx = 1
[2007/03/16 15:51:05, 3] smbd/sec_ctx.c:pop_sec_ctx(339)
pop_sec_ctx (0, 0) - sec_ctx_stack_ndx = 0
[2007/03/16 15:51:05, 3] auth/auth_sam.c:check_sam_security(281)
check_sam_security: Couldn't find user 'Administrator' in passdb.
[2007/03/16 15:51:05, 2] auth/auth.c:check_ntlm_password(319)
check_ntlm_password: Authentication for user [Administrator] ->
[Administrator] FAILED with error NT_STATUS_NO_SUCH_USER
[2007/03/16 15:51:05, 3] smbd/error.c:error_packet(146)
error packet at smbd/sesssetup.c(99) cmd=115 (SMBsesssetupX)
NT_STATUS_LOGON_FAILURE
[2007/03/16 15:51:05, 3] smbd/process.c:timeout_processing(1359)
timeout_processing: End of file from client (client has disconnected).
[2007/03/16 15:51:05, 3] smbd/sec_ctx.c:set_sec_ctx(241)
setting sec ctx (0, 0) - sec_ctx_stack_ndx = 0
[2007/03/16 15:51:05, 3] smbd/connection.c:yield_connection(69)
Yielding connection to
[2007/03/16 15:51:05, 3] smbd/connection.c:yield_connection(76)
yield_connection: tdb_delete for name failed with error Record does not
exist.
・
・
・
・
・
[2007/03/16 15:51:47, 3] smbd/process.c:timeout_processing(1359)
timeout_processing: End of file from client (client has disconnected).
[2007/03/16 15:51:47, 3] smbd/sec_ctx.c:set_sec_ctx(241)
setting sec ctx (0, 0) - sec_ctx_stack_ndx = 0
[2007/03/16 15:51:47, 3] smbd/connection.c:yield_connection(69)
Yielding connection to
[2007/03/16 15:51:47, 3] smbd/connection.c:yield_connection(76)
yield_connection: tdb_delete for name failed with error Record does not
exist.
[2007/03/16 15:51:47, 3] smbd/server.c:exit_server_common(675)
Server exit (normal exit)
[2007/03/16 15:51:47, 3] auth/auth.c:check_ntlm_password(221)
check_ntlm_password: Checking password for unmapped user
[HOGE]\[Administrator]@[HOGE] with the new password interface
[2007/03/16 15:51:47, 3] auth/auth.c:check_ntlm_password(224)
check_ntlm_password: mapped user is: [SMB_HOGE]\[Administrator]@[HOGE]
[2007/03/16 15:51:47, 3] smbd/sec_ctx.c:push_sec_ctx(208)
push_sec_ctx(0, 0) : sec_ctx_stack_ndx = 1
[2007/03/16 15:51:47, 3] smbd/uid.c:push_conn_ctx(345)
push_conn_ctx(0) : conn_ctx_stack_ndx = 0
[2007/03/16 15:51:47, 3] smbd/sec_ctx.c:set_sec_ctx(241)
setting sec ctx (0, 0) - sec_ctx_stack_ndx = 1
[2007/03/16 15:51:47, 3] smbd/sec_ctx.c:pop_sec_ctx(339)
pop_sec_ctx (0, 0) - sec_ctx_stack_ndx = 0
[2007/03/16 15:51:47, 3] auth/auth_sam.c:check_sam_security(281)
check_sam_security: Couldn't find user 'Administrator' in passdb.
[2007/03/16 15:51:47, 2] auth/auth.c:check_ntlm_password(319)
check_ntlm_password: Authentication for user [Administrator] ->
[Administrator] FAILED with error NT_STATUS_NO_SUCH_USER
[2007/03/16 15:51:47, 3] smbd/error.c:error_packet(146)
error packet at smbd/sesssetup.c(99) cmd=115 (SMBsesssetupX)
NT_STATUS_LOGON_FAILURE
[2007/03/16 15:51:47, 3] smbd/process.c:timeout_processing(1359)
timeout_processing: End of file from client (client has disconnected).
[2007/03/16 15:51:47, 3] smbd/sec_ctx.c:set_sec_ctx(241)
setting sec ctx (0, 0) - sec_ctx_stack_ndx = 0
[2007/03/16 15:51:47, 3] smbd/connection.c:yield_connection(69)
Yielding connection to
[2007/03/16 15:51:47, 3] smbd/server.c:exit_server_common(675)
Server exit (normal exit
以上、どうぞ宜しくお願いいたします。
samba-jp メーリングリストの案内